  • DZS1 Cotter 93-6 is a sound genetic choice made to service a variety of needs
  • A complete package, he meets the most rigid standards for gain, leanness, muscle, soundness and production
  • The Hercules line is total outcross to most Duroc lines these days.  This family excelled in growth and production
  • The paternal grandsire, CC7 Hercules 50-6, and his equally powerful littermate, Big Hogg 50-8, were the two fastest growing boars with the best EPD's for days at -4.3 and -5.2 in their contemporary test group.  Their days EPDs ranked in the top 2-4% of the breed.  50-6 was a tremendously stout structured boar with a big blade, well sprung rib cage, massive bone and excellent foot size.  Well balanced, tall fronted and level designed, he passed these traits on
  • The combination of both the Zehr and Forkner herds as leaders in selection and breeding for meat quality characteristics allows Cotter the benefit of this combined focused effort built-in for several generations
  • The maternal side of the paternal pedigree traces to SGI 1306 NBD5 Bacardi 38-6 back on the renowned Willard line.  The paternal grandam is a littermate to SGI 1342 Eskimo Joe's dam. 
  • Bacardi was a legend in his time while housed at SGI.  With the strong influence of Bold Stroke, Cornhusker, Express, Radical, Copperfield and Thunderbolt embedded into his lineage; natural width, extra structure, bone and superior growth was an automatic.  WFD3 BoldStroke alone was a Waldo linebred and truly powerful sire with 6 NBS super sires in his pedigree
  • The Willard line traces back for more than 14 years and has always been noted for superior sow productivity
  • The maternal side of Cotter links back to Eight Below, Ox, Code Express and Willard once again
  • Cotter's mother in her first four parities has weaned 39 pigs as to date.  This litter weighed 192 lbs at 21-days of age
